Prunes or Prune Juice

How to use
Eat 3-5 prunes or drink 4-8oz prune juice in the morning. Allow 6-12 hours for effect. Start low if you are not used to dietary fiber.
How it works
Prunes contain sorbitol (a natural osmotic laxative that draws water into the colon), fiber, and phenolic compounds that stimulate gut motility. Multiple RCTs show prunes outperform psyllium for mild-to-moderate constipation.

Safety notes
Can cause gas and cramping in large amounts. Sorbitol has a dose-dependent effect - more is not better.
